SEND & Medical Needs Co-ordinator (Part-Time, 1 Day a Week)
Make a difference in just One Day a Week – We are seeking a caring, organised and proactive colleague to join our SEND team as a SEND & Medical Needs Co-ordinator. This is a unique part-time role where your skills and commitment can have a real impact on the wellbeing and progress of our students.
The successful candidate will be able to co-ordinate appropriate provision for all students with additional educational needs and liaise with and attend meetings with colleagues, parents/carers and outside agencies for students. The role also includes supporting the provision for students with ongoing medical needs and other students who need additional support.
Working closely with the SENCO, staff, parents and external agencies, you will help ensure that students with SEND and/or medical needs receive the right support at the right time. From co-ordinating provision for students to overseeing health care plans and helping with access arrangements for exams, this is a varied and rewarding opportunity for someone passionate about inclusion and student welfare.
You will be joining a supportive SEND team, including our SENCO and SEND Learning Mentor who are dedicated to ensuring every student has the opportunity to thrive.
